Code Snippets Extended is a WordPress component with 3 published CVE records in this archive. The latest tracked vulnerability was published May 17, 2022; the highest published CVSS base score is 8.8.

CVE-2022-29436: Code Snippets Extended: Cross-site scripting
Code Snippets Extended is affected by cross-site scripting. Exposure depends on how the affected operation is made reachable by the site. Injected script can execute in the affected site's origin when the vulnerable output is viewed. The public source does not disclose the vulnerable endpoint, action, parameter or function, so the precise input path remains unknown.
